I've recently migrated one of my systems from GRUB to systemd-boot.  As
a result my initramfs is no longer at /boot/initramfs-$(uname -r).img.

Instead, it is at /efi/$(cat /etc/machine-id)/$(uname -r)/initrd.

dracut is still using the old location by default.  (For example, if I
rebuild the initramfs with 'dracut -f', dracut writes the new file at
it's "traditional" location under /boot.)

Is there a configuration option that I can set to make dracut use the
systemd-boot location (or some other way to do it)?
